本帖最后由 yangweicai 于 2013-4-5 09:40 编辑
Axel是一个命令行下载工具,支持多来源、多线程,由Axel Download Accelerator project呈现。
安装:sudo apt-get install axel
一般使用:axel url(下载文件地址)
使用方法:
1.打开终端,cd到下载文件的存放目录: cd [目录]
2.输入下载链接及相关参数:
axel [options] url1 [url2] [url...] //options为设置参数,假设已知多个来源,分别为url1,url2 等
参数说明:
参数
--max-speed=x -s x 设置最大下载速度为x kb/s
--num-connections=x -n x 指定下载线程数为x
--output=f -o f 下载文件另存为本地文件f,可以指定存放目录
--search[=x] -S [x] 从x servers搜索并下载镜像
--header=x -H x 添加头文件字符串x
--user-agent=x -U x 设置用户代理x
--no-proxy -N 不使用代理服务器
--quiet -q Leave stdout alone
--verbose -v More status information
--alternate -a 设置下载过程中按不刷屏方式显示下载过程
--help -h 查看关于软件的帮助
--version -V 查看软件版本信息
使用实例:
1. axel ftp://ftp.{be,nl,uk,de}.kernel.org/pub/linux/kernel/v2.4/linux-2.4.17.tar.bz2
//从 Belgian, Dutch, English 和 German 的kernel.org镜像下载linux-2.4.17内核
2. axel -S4 ftp://ftp.kernel.org/pub/linux/kernel/v2.4/linux-2.4.17.tar.bz2
//从filesearching.com搜索4个最快的镜像(如果有的话)下载linux-2.4.17内核
3.axel -n 5 http://www.thskj.com/gardenmusic/02.mp3
//线程数设置为了-5,并没有加上-a,因为觉得刷屏的这种方式比较有感觉,下载速度很快,默认是存放在你的工作目录的,也就是/home/帐户名,也可以存放在其他的目录,可以在第一步时用cd命令指定,也可以用-o参数指定,例如要存放到我的Downloads文件夹,
4.axel -n 5 -o /home/nakwan/Downloads/ http://www.thskj.com/gardenmusic/02.mp3
5.axel -n 2 -a -o /home/dancen/下载/love.mp3 http://218.59.144.44/72/E1/72BE1.mp3
//以2线程,非刷屏方式,下载到 “/home/dancen/下载”目录,保存文件名为love.mp3